| List of names as written | Various modes of spelling | Authorities for spelling | Situation | Description remarks |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| BURNHOUSE | Burnhouse Burnhouse Burnhouse | John Marshall. Proprietor William Waugh Forrest's Co. [County] Map | 008.15 | A Small farm house and Offices, property of John Marshall Esqr, of Dunsiston |
| CRAIGENDS | Craigends Craigends Craigends | James Black Occupier Val. [Valuation] Roll (1858-9) Forrest's Co, [County] Map | 008.15 | A farm house and Offices, property of the heirs of the late Lord Douglas. |
| GARTNESS | Gartness Gartness Gartness Gartness | Robert Waugh Occupier A Marshall Esqr. Forrest's Co [County] Map Val. [Valuation] Roll (1858-9) | 008.15 | A fine farm house having offices attached; the property of J Ne of Cairnhill |
| WESTER DUNSISTON | Wester Dunsiston Wester Dunsiston Upper Dunsyston Wester Dunsiston |
John Marshall Esqr., Proprietor & occupier James Black Forrest's Co, [County] Map William Waugh, Dunsiston | 008.15 | A house having Offices and a farm of land attached |

Ordnance Survey - Lanark county, OS Name Books - Lanark county - Volume 53 - Parish of Shotts, OS1/21/53
This volume contains information on place names found in the parish of Shotts.
Ordnance Survey - Lanark county
Ordnance Survey was established in the 18th century to create maps, surveys and associated records for the entirety of Great Britain. These records are arranged by county. This entry has been created to enable searching for Ordnance Survey records for the county of Lanark, which is in the west of Scotland. The boundaries of the county were altered by the Boundary Commissioners in 1891.
